"Journey of Faith: From Life Story to Serving in Ministry"

Exploring the path from personal story to ministry service in faith journey.

As individuals embark on their journey of faith, they often encounter pivotal moments that shape their spiritual growth and lead them to serve in ministry. Reflecting on one's life story can reveal how faith has played a significant role in navigating challenges, finding purpose, and ultimately answering the call to serve others through ministry. Education serves as a foundation for deepening one's understanding of their faith and preparing them for a life of service in ministry. Whether through formal theological studies or continuous learning within a faith community, education equips individuals with the tools to effectively share the message of love, compassion, and hope. By studying scripture, theology, and history, individuals gain a broader perspective on their faith and are able to engage with others in meaningful conversations about spirituality. Personal experiences and encounters with God's grace often serve as powerful motivators for individuals to answer the call to ministry. Whether it be overcoming personal struggles, witnessing miracles, or experiencing profound moments of spiritual transformation, these encounters can deepen one's sense of purpose and ignite a passion for serving others in the name of God. By sharing their own stories of faith, individuals can inspire and uplift others on their own spiritual journeys. Serving in ministry is a profound expression of one's faith and a tangible way to live out the teachings of love, compassion, and service. Whether serving as a pastor, missionary, educator, or volunteer, ministry provides opportunities to make a positive impact on the lives of others and to be a beacon of light in a world that is often filled with darkness. It is through acts of kindness, empathy, and generosity that individuals can truly embody the values of their faith and spread God's love to those in need. Ultimately, the journey of faith from one's life story to serving in ministry is a deeply personal and transformative experience. By embracing education, reflecting on personal experiences, and answering the call to serve, individuals can enrich their own spiritual lives while also making a meaningful difference in the lives of others.
